Mutual of America Capital Management LLC boosted its holdings in shares of Janus Henderson Group plc (NYSE:JHG - Free Report) by 4.3% in the first qu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The firm owned 319,131 shares of the company's stock after acquiring an additional 13,080 shares during the period. Mutual of America Capital Management LLC owned 0.20% of Janus Henderson Group worth $11,537,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Janus Henderson Group (NYSE:JHG -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Thursday, May 1st. The company reported $0.79 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.72 by $0.07. The company had revenue of $621.40 million for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$623.56 million. Janus Henderson Group had a net margin of 15.56% and a return on equity of 12.13%. Janus Henderson Group's quarterly revenue was up 12.6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the prior year, the firm earned $0.71 EPS. On average, research analysts expect that Janus Henderson Group plc will post 3.75 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Janus Henderson Group Increases Dividend
The business also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, May 29th. Shareholders of record on Monday, May 12th were issued a $0.40 dividend. This is a boost from Janus Henderson Group's previous quarterly dividend of $0.39. This represents a $1.60 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.95%. The ex-dividend date was Monday, May 12th. Janus Henderson Group's dividend payout ratio is currently 63.49%.

Janus Henderson Group plc is an asset management holding entity. Through its subsidiaries, the firm provides services to institutional, retail clients, and high net worth clients. It manages separate client-focused equity and fixed income portfolios. The firm also manages equity, fixed income, and balanced mutual funds for its clients.
